|
12 декабря 2012, 4:15:27 PM | # 1 |
Сообщений: 69
цитировать ответ |
Re: Невозможно декодировать выходной адрес - Non Standard Сделки
Взлом Биткоин адресов.
500 Биткоинов взломаны в "мозговом кошельке" с паролем "bitcoin is awesome" Адрес кошелька: 14NWDXkQwcGN1Pd9fboL8npVynD5SfyJAE Приватный ключ: 5J64pq77XjeacCezwmAr2V1s7snvvJkuAz8sENxw7xCkikceV6e подробнее... Всем кто хочет заработать Биткоины без вложений - рекомендую сайт http://bitcoin-zarabotat.ru Только видел это сегодня: http://blockchain.info/tx-index/36310989/cdb553214a51ef8d4393b96a185ebbbc2c84b7014e9497fea8aec1ff990dae35 Любая идея, что это может быть ?? {TXID: 'cdb553214a51ef8d4393b96a185ebbbc2c84b7014e9497fea8aec1ff990dae35', Версия: 1, Locktime: 0, Vin: [{TXID: '70c4e749f2b8b907875d1483ae43e8a6790b0c8397bbb33682e3602617f9a77a', Vout: 0, scriptSig: [Объект], Последовательность: 4294967295}, {TXID: 'bdc1df19f8e5c581462119bb7c0cb044e36b9aacc424676d1564c2779d83e7bc', Vout: 0, scriptSig: [Объект], Последовательность: 4294967295}], Vout: [{значение: 1, п: 0, scriptPubKey: [Объект]}]} {Значение: 1, п: 0, scriptPubKey: {ASM: '1', гекс: '51', тип: 'нестандартными'}} |
12 декабря 2012, 6:03:02 PM | # 2 |
Сообщения: 253
цитировать ответ |
Re: Невозможно декодировать выходной адрес - Non Standard Сделки
Получил 1806 Биткоинов
Реальная история. Я считаю, что это просто OP_TRUE, что может означать, что любой, кто может построить правильную сделку может претендовать на это. Либо так, либо это ошибка кто-то сделал и монеты будут потеряны навсегда.
|
13 декабря 2012, 2:17:32 AM | # 3 |
Сообщения: 253
цитировать ответ |
Re: Невозможно декодировать выходной адрес - Non Standard Сделки
Я пытался выяснить, как выкупить их, но не мог получить какие-либо сделки, которые будут приняты sendrawtransaction или https://blockchain.info/pushtx даже через decoderawtransaction заставил меня думать, что я делаю это правильно.
Но кто-то понял, как взять монеты: https://blockchain.info/tx-index/36395409?show_adv=true |
13 декабря 2012, 3:14:53 AM | # 4 |
Сообщения: 253
цитировать ответ |
Re: Невозможно декодировать выходной адрес - Non Standard Сделки
Кто-то играет в интересную игру здесь ... Посмотреть a4bfa8ab6435ae5f25dae9d89e4eb67dfa94283ca751f393c1ddc5a837bbc31b на другой вызов кого-то поставить в цепи, чтобы попытаться претендовать.
Он может быть востребован любой, кто может представить данные, которые хэшей 6fe28c0ab6f1b372c1a6a246ae63f74f931e8365e15a089c68d6190000000000, который только случается быть генезис блок хэша, так что данные известны. Я понял, как сделать стандартные проверки в клиенте просто возвращает истину и перекомпилировать, так что я мог бы представить сделку, утверждая ее. Надеюсь, моя сделка получает шахтер, который принимает нестандартные сделки как-то, но он показал на blockchain.info, так что я надеюсь. Я хотел бы поблагодарить кого поставить эти биткойна там для взятия вдохновляли меня, чтобы узнать больше о внутренней структуре сделок. |
13 декабря 2012, 3:51:18 AM | # 5 |
Сообщения: 1106
цитировать ответ |
Re: Невозможно декодировать выходной адрес - Non Standard Сделки
Кто-то играет в интересную игру здесь ... Посмотреть a4bfa8ab6435ae5f25dae9d89e4eb67dfa94283ca751f393c1ddc5a837bbc31b на другой вызов кого-то поставить в цепи, чтобы попытаться претендовать. Он может быть востребован любой, кто может представить данные, которые хэшей 6fe28c0ab6f1b372c1a6a246ae63f74f931e8365e15a089c68d6190000000000, который только случается быть генезис блок хэша, так что данные известны. Я понял, как сделать стандартные проверки в клиенте просто возвращает истину и перекомпилировать, так что я мог бы представить сделку, утверждая ее. Надеюсь, моя сделка получает шахтер, который принимает нестандартные сделки как-то, но он показал на blockchain.info, так что я надеюсь. Похоже, что человек испортил, хотя, см ТХ af32bb06f12f2ae5fdb7face7cd272be67c923e86b7a66a76ded02d954c2f94d Та же самая идея, но ранее попытка с неправильным обратным порядком байтов и, следовательно, unspendable. Один с правильным Endian было потрачено на ТХ 09f691b2263260e71f363d1db51ff3100d285956a40cc0e4f8c8c2c4a80559b1 Любопытно, что я вижу это как неподтвержденные прямо сейчас, что означает, что либо, что Blockchain.info есть сервер, игнорируя проверку IsStandard или это делает фактически проход. Для scriptSig вход, в отличие от scriptPubKey вывод фактическая проверка AreInputsStandard, хотя, глядя на этот код я не вижу, как это могло пройти тест. Сделка также не распространяется на любой из моих Bitcoin узлов, что влечет за собой прежнее объяснение. EDIT: Ой, не видел вас говорят, что вы послали, что TX ... Вы также можете попытаться повторно отправить его непосредственно к Eligius, которые принимают нестандартным TX для горнодобывающей промышленности. Смотрите страницу вики Политика реле Свободной сделки. Я думаю, вы можете запустить эту Отправить повторно путем повторного запуска sendrawtransaction Этот блок имеет еще один интересный набор операций; e1a1a0242d46fb515a3aaaef713104832384a0f30a4fcdfefb982d1c06e56860 является одним из примеров. p2pool включает в себя нулевую стоимости выхода в каждом из своих coinbase транзакций, просто выталкивает хэш текущей доли в p2pool sharechain в стек. В то время как нулевое значение, эти выходы расходуемые как они оцениваются в действительность. Похоже, этот человек ушел и нашел все (?) Такой вывод p2pool и провел его. При обрезке, что на самом деле добрейшей публичной службы за счет уменьшения ТХ-аут установки ... Я хотел бы поблагодарить кого поставить эти биткойна там для взятия вдохновляли меня, чтобы узнать больше о внутренней структуре сделок. Они также делают хорошие примеры для вики. |
13 декабря 2012, 4:06:47 AM | # 6 |
Сообщения: 1106
цитировать ответ |
Re: Невозможно декодировать выходной адрес - Non Standard Сделки
Если вы посмотрите на blockchain.info-х страница распространения сети для этого нестандартного потратить сейчас он показывает% 13 распространения (326 узлов), хотя, хотя сделка была по сети в течение часа. Я пытался подключиться к какому-то из себя узлов:
Код: { "адр" : "222.210.246.120:8333", "Сервисы" : "00000001", "lastsend" : 1355371064, "lastrecv" : 1355371063, "conntime" : 1355370970, "версия" : 32400, "subver" : "", "прибывающий" : ложный, "время выпуска" : 0, "startingheight" : 212012, "banscore" : 0 }, { "адр" : "188.178.214.14:8333", "Сервисы" : "00000001", "lastsend" : 1355371065, "lastrecv" : 1355371065, "conntime" : 1355370971, "версия" : 40000, "subver" : "", "прибывающий" : ложный, "время выпуска" : 0, "startingheight" : 212012, "banscore" : 0 }, { "адр" : "68.144.60.121:8333", "Сервисы" : "00000001", "lastsend" : 1355371067, "lastrecv" : 1355371068, "conntime" : 1355370971, "версия" : 40000, "subver" : "", "прибывающий" : ложный, "время выпуска" : 0, "startingheight" : 212012, "banscore" : 0 } Похоже, ни один из них не являются стандартной Satoshi клиент, который устанавливает subver в "/Satoshi:0.7.1/" или похожие. Любая идея, что может быть эти узлы? Там уверены, что много из них ... нет ничего особенного о IP-адресов, просто обычная смесь различных провайдеров DSL / Cable и хостинговых компаний. |
13 декабря 2012, 4:51:01 AM | # 7 |
Сообщений: 69
цитировать ответ |
Re: Невозможно декодировать выходной адрес - Non Standard Сделки
Интересно! Так как именно вы делаете, чтобы завершить сделку?
|
13 декабря 2012, 4:51:43 AM | # 8 |
Сообщения: 588
цитировать ответ |
Re: Невозможно декодировать выходной адрес - Non Standard Сделки
Оригинальный сделка выглядит как кто-то имел проблемы с их вывода JSON кода, ввод [Object] вместо значения.
|
13 декабря 2012, 5:03:35 AM | # 9 |
Сообщения: 1106
цитировать ответ |
Re: Невозможно декодировать выходной адрес - Non Standard Сделки
Интересно! Так как именно вы делаете, чтобы завершить сделку? Как я уже сказал, заставить его шахтера, который будет добывать его. Согласно вики Элигии будут, поэтому использовать -addnode = 173.242.112.53 или после сырого шестигранника для вашей сделки здесь, и я уверен, что кто-то сможет направить его для вас. Оригинальный сделка выглядит как кто-то имел проблемы с их вывода JSON кода, ввод [Object] вместо значения. Не похоже. ScriptPubKey состоит из одного OP_TRUE опкода, в то время как команда createrawtransaction только позволяет определить выходы как действительные адреса, или вообще ничего. Последний оставил бы scriptPubKey совершенно пуст. |
13 декабря 2012, 5:11:28 AM | # 10 |
Сообщения: 125
цитировать ответ |
Re: Невозможно декодировать выходной адрес - Non Standard Сделки
Интересно! Так как именно вы делаете, чтобы завершить сделку? Как я уже сказал, заставить его шахтера, который будет добывать его. Согласно вики Элигии будут, поэтому использовать -addnode = 173.242.112.53 или после сырого шестигранника для вашей сделки здесь, и я уверен, что кто-то сможет направить его для вас. Как быть в курсе, что подписи сценария на нестандартных сделках, обсуждавшихся до сих пор не основаны на подписание всей сделки, однако так вывешивать сырую сделку, не получая его в сети первым могли позволить кому-то, чтобы заменить выходной адрес с их собственным, прежде чем направить его. |
13 декабря 2012, 5:26:37 AM | # 11 |
Сообщения: 1106
цитировать ответ |
Re: Невозможно декодировать выходной адрес - Non Standard Сделки
Интересно! Так как именно вы делаете, чтобы завершить сделку? Как я уже сказал, заставить его шахтера, который будет добывать его. Согласно вики Элигии будут, поэтому использовать -addnode = 173.242.112.53 или после сырого шестигранника для вашей сделки здесь, и я уверен, что кто-то сможет направить его для вас. Как быть в курсе, что подписи сценария на нестандартных сделках, обсуждавшихся до сих пор не основаны на подписание всей сделки, однако так вывешивать сырую сделку, не получая его в сети первым могли позволить кому-то, чтобы заменить выходной адрес с их собственным, прежде чем направить его. Да, но в этом случае кто угодно может банально повторить операцию уже в любом случае. Это просто гонки, чтобы увидеть, кто получает его добывали первым. Черт возьми, я сделаю это сам, но sebicas была довольно умна выяснить это, так что я думаю, что он заслуживает BTC намного больше, чем я. |
13 декабря 2012, 5:42:19 AM | # 12 |
Сообщения: 125
цитировать ответ |
Re: Невозможно декодировать выходной адрес - Non Standard Сделки
Да, но в этом случае кто угодно может банально повторить операцию уже в любом случае. Это просто гонки, чтобы увидеть, кто получает его добывали первым. Черт возьми, я сделаю это сам, но sebicas была довольно умна выяснить это, так что я думаю, что он заслуживает BTC намного больше, чем я. Справедливо, думаю, я просто привык к переводу технического языка для не совсем как технических специалистов, и это было то, что выскочило на меня как то, что кто-то не может понять, на первый взгляд. |
13 декабря 2012, 7:36:42 AM | # 13 |
Сообщения: 1043
цитировать ответ |
Re: Невозможно декодировать выходной адрес - Non Standard Сделки
вчера я видел этот пост как раз перед сном и собирался требовать его первым делом утром (смертельно устал), теперь оно принято. Вы откладываете вы теряете
|
13 декабря 2012, 8:00:51 AM | # 14 |
Сообщения: 1484
цитировать ответ |
Re: Невозможно декодировать выходной адрес - Non Standard Сделки
Похоже, ни один из них не являются стандартной Satoshi клиент, который устанавливает subver в "/Satoshi:0.7.1/" или похожие. Любая идея, что может быть эти узлы? Это просто старые узлы, предшествующие конвенции strSubVer. Посмотрите на их цифровой версии протокола. |
14 декабря 2012, 2:46:39 PM | # 15 |
Сообщения: 1043
цитировать ответ |
Re: Невозможно декодировать выходной адрес - Non Standard Сделки
Я знаю, что выход 0 сделки cdb553214a51ef8d4393b96a185ebbbc2c84b7014e9497fea8aec1ff990dae35 уже заявлен, но этот пост вызвал меня, чтобы экспериментировать с вручную построением сделок.
Вот фрагмент кода, который использует bitlib и bccapi построить точно такую же операцию: http://code.google.com/p/bccapi/source/browse/trunk/bccapi/src/com/bccapi/ng/example/CustomBuiltTransaction.java Вот суть: государственной статической силы основных (String [] арг) бросает ScriptParsingException, MalformedURLException, ApiException { // Построение ввода транзакции Sha256Hash txHash = новый Sha256Hash ( HexUtils.toBytes ("cdb553214a51ef8d4393b96a185ebbbc2c84b7014e9497fea8aec1ff990dae35")); Минус минус = новый минуса (txHash, 0); ScriptInput Si = ScriptInput.fromScriptBytes (новый байт [] {1, Script.OP_FALSE, Script.OP_DROP}); TransactionInput ти = новый TransactionInput (минус, си); // Построить вывод транзакции Адрес приемника = Address.fromString ("1LqTjBzMRdXQqXpRQo1zDYRiUobAVS55Lo", NetworkParameters.productionNetwork); ScriptOutput так = новые ScriptOutputStandard (receiver.getTypeSpecificBytes ()); TransactionOutput для = новый TransactionOutput (99950000, поэтому); // Построение сделки Сделка Ого = новая сделка (1, новый TransactionInput [] {} ти, новый TransactionOutput [] {} к, 0); System.out.println ("Наша хэш-сделка: " + Tx.getHash () ToString ()). // Broadcast сделки (здесь мы зависим от сервера BCCAPI, вы можете использовать // независимо от API вы хотите для этого) URL URL = новый URL ("http://bqs1.bccapi.com:80"); BitcoinClientApi ИЗА новые BitcoinClientApiImpl (URL, NetworkParameters.productionNetwork); BroadcastTransactionResponse ответ = api.broadcastTransaction (новый BroadcastTransactionRequest (TX)); System.out.println ("Распространяйте сделки с хэш: " + Response.hash.toString ()); } Надеюсь, вы найдете ее полезной. |